In this episode, the FFS team talk with Finnish referee, Abdirahman Sugulle. This episode was prompted by Abdi's LinkedIn post in the summer of 2024, a powerful post in which he lashed out at racist abuse aimed at him by a supporter.
We invited Abdi on to discuss this situation, but also his rise through the Finnish refereeing system as a young ref of Somalian heritage, the influnce other minority background referees had on him, the problem of racism is Finnish society and football, but also some lighter moments from his time on the pitch.

In this episode, Mark W is joined by AC Oulu hitman, Ashley Coffey, who talks through his unconventional route to the top of the Veikkausliiga scoring charts – kickstarting his professional career, by EMAIL(!), then working as a teacher while playing in the Swedish league, turning pro at Eskilstuna before moving to AC Oulu in Finland, and developing an unusual love/hate relationship with fans of SJK Seinäjoki. It's an intriguing story that, hopefully, still has a few chapters to run.

In this episode, Keke logs in for a one-on-one chat with Ilmari Niskanen a Finland international player who has been a regular in Markku Kanerva’s squads since 2020 and a Veikkausliiga champion back in 2019, with KuPS Kuopio.
"Immi" talks Keke through his career that started at PK-37 before flourishing at KuPS Kuopio. A challenging move to Germany conicided with his call-up to the Finland national team. Then a spell at Dundee United in Scotland, which started well but ended in relegation, bofre Immi moved to Exeter City in the EFL League 1.

Mark W sits down for a one-on-one chat with Stevie Grieve, just recently confirmed officially as the head coach at SJK Seinäjoki.
Stevie talks through his career that started with a job coaching badminton, took in a variety of technical and coaching roles around the world, included hosting his own TV show in India before arrivinga at SJK in early-2023.
We then get into the details of his time in Finland: how did he first connect with SJK Seinäjoki? How did he settle in to Finnish life? What was his biggest surprise about Finland?
We also discuss Stevie's role at SJK, both in recruitment and coaching? Just what are the principles of 'Grieveball'? And how well-suited are Finnish players to other leagues overseas (and why)? We conclude by looking at his ambitions both for the club and for himself in the (hopefully, quite distant) future!!
